CSS、JavaScript等前端技術應用到移動應用程序開發中,而無須編寫復雜數量的原生代碼。
2. 混合式應用開發:這是一種結合了原生應用開發和WebView技術的開發方法。所謂混合式應用,即通過在原生應用容器中嵌入WebView實現的應用程序。其優勢在于只需基于網頁技術進行一次開發,即可實現跨平臺分發,降低開發成本和維護成本。
二、網頁轉APP的詳細介紹:
1. 選擇合適的打包工具和框架:
為了將你的網頁成功轉換為移動應用程序,你需要選擇一個合適的工具或框架。目前市面上有很多這種工具和框架,例如:PhoneGap、Apache Cordova、Ionic Framework等。它們各有優缺點,根據你的需求來選擇合適的工具。
2. 準備你的網頁:
在進行打包之前,你需要確保你的網頁符合移動端的要求。為了讓你的網站在移動端表現良好,你需要進行如下準備工作:
a) 優化導航欄:將導航欄適配移動端,使其更容易被用戶操作。
b) 響應式設計:確保網頁內容能夠在不同屏幕尺寸上自適應顯示。
c) 網頁性能優化:包括減少HTTP請求、壓縮資源文件、優化圖片尺寸等,以提高網頁加載速度和性能。
3. 開始打包:
使用你選擇的工具或框架進行打包。在此過程中,你需要將網頁資源和所需的應用框架整合到一個容器中。我們以PhoneGap為例:
a) 下載并安裝PhoneGap。
b) 創建一個新的PhoneGap項目,并在其中集成你的網頁資源(HTML、CSS、JS等)。
c) 配置應用程序的相關信息,如應用名稱、圖標、權限等。
d) 使用PhoneGap進行打包,并將輸出文件導入到對應平臺的SDK(如Android Studio、Xcode等)進行編譯和打包。
4. 測試和修復:
在打包完成后,你需要對生成的APP進行充分的測試,以確保其在不同平臺和設備上的兼容性和穩定性。如果發現問題,需要回到前面的步驟進行修復和調整。
5. 發布和維護:
在測試無誤后,你可以將你webapp在線封裝的APP提交至各大應用市場進行發布。同時,要關注用戶的反饋和評價,及時進行版本更新和維護。
總之,通過使用正確的框架和工具,你可以輕松地將你的網站資源轉換為一個功能豐富、易于使用的移動應用程序。希望通過本文的介紹,能幫助你順利實現網頁轉APP的需求。